Acerca de este título
Take control of your mood and rewire your thinking—find relief in just weeks, even if nothing else has worked.
Feeling overwhelmed by negative thoughts? Struggling with depression, bipolar symptoms, or emotional spirals?
Reframe Your Mind offers practical, compassionate CBT-based tools for real change—no jargon, no fluff. Whether you're managing on your own or between therapy sessions, this guide gives you the clarity and structure you need.
Inside this step-by-step toolkit:
- 7 worksheets to catch negative thoughts—no therapist required
- Fill-in-the-blank Thought Record to expose and shift distortions
- 5-step Behavioral Activation plan to boost motivation
- Strategies to reframe self-criticism, even on tough days
- Mood tracking charts and relapse prevention plans
- Case studies, caregiver tips, and grounding tools
- Quick-start action steps after every chapter
Every tool is built for real-life challenges—not textbook cases—and tailored for all energy levels. You'll also get simple scripts to ask for support, troubleshoot setbacks, and handle co-occurring issues like anxiety and trauma.
